The New Safe Confinement is the most modern visual of the site, a massive silver arch designed to contain the ruins of Reactor 4 for 100 years. Inside, the original control room—now a stripped, rusted shell—offers a haunting "frozen in time" perspective. 2. The Ghost Town: Pripyat
